你查询的IP:[119.128.205.180]  地理位置:中国–广东–东莞

最新查询116.116.125.36 134.196.13.29 222.125.21.173 123.35.128.239 218.96.6.112 58.116.125.37 222.64.139.14 219.128.117.94 218.249.169.24 119.128.205.180 59.191.159.110 120.52.114.36 124.67.9.179 198.17.7.121 117.60.220.164 58.24.169.87 202.20.120.44 222.248.108.172 203.100.96.115 203.175.192.159 210.14.128.136 60.247.58.98 116.194.224.98 211.136.225.112 116.69.127.100 116.8.155.172 123.249.84.113 210.12.253.100 123.100.233.157 118.224.87.4 211.136.21.158